Little diner located on a golf course. It was busy on a Sunday afternoon, lots of golfers. Just walked up and ordered food and sat down and waited. Great beer selection with a typical diner type of menu. Burgers, frys, sandwiches, salads. Food was really good.

This is a restaurant at a public golf course. I golf here when we camp at the County Campground nearby. This is a small town operation that is wonderful. It has a local feel, offers simple fare and great down-home service. You order at the walk-up counter and will enjoy reasonably priced food and cheap beer.
